The last name "Chaparro" is of Spanish origin, often associated with a diminutive form of "chaparro," which means "short" or "stubby" in reference to trees or plants. It may have originally been used as a nickname for someone of short stature or could refer to a specific type of vegetation. The name is found primarily in Spain and Latin America, reflecting the historical migration and settlement patterns of Spanish-speaking populations.
